Allison could be in line to replace Newey at Red Bull

Allison could be in line to replace Newey at Red Bull 5 June, 2013 James Allison James Allison, the highly-rated Formula 1 engineer who recently left Lotus, is being linked with a future at Red Bull. When Briton Allison left Lotus, he was most strongly linked with a move to Ferrari. But Auto Motor und Sport reports that, a month after Allison's departure from Enstone, it is 'still not clear' where he is headed. Correspondents Michael Schmidt and Bianca Leppert said: 'Rumours are increasing that maybe he will go to Red Bull.
